2
votes

L'édition de table SE16n fonctionne dans DEV, mais pas dans le système d'assurance qualité

J'ai créé une table personnalisée. L'édition fonctionne dans un système de développement SAP via se16n. Mais l'édition ne fonctionne pas dans un système d'assurance qualité.

Existe-t-il quand même un moyen de modifier le tableau?


2 commentaires

Comment éditez-vous la table dans SE16N dans le système de développement? Avez-vous créé une vue de maintenance pour la table ou configuré la table comme "Affichage / Maintenance autorisée" (onglet Livraison et maintenance SE11).


@JozsefSzikszai J'ai défini "Affichage / Maintenance autorisée"


4 Réponses :


5
votes

J'utilise généralement le module fonction SE16N_INTERFACE pour cela:

 entrez la description de l'image ici

Vous pouvez utiliser les paramètres des tables IT_SELFIELDS pour filtrer.


1 commentaires

C'est génial si vous accédez à exécuter SE16N_INTERFACE dans le système QA mais que nous n'avons pas accès au système QC pour tester le module de fonction / l'interface.



4
votes

Essayez d'utiliser le code T SE11 , entrez une table personnalisée et allez dans Menu, Utilitaires -> Génération de maintenance de table, là vous pouvez configurer et générer une application pour maintenir la table.

Lorsque vous avez terminé la génération de maintenance de table, vous pouvez gérer la table personnalisée à l'aide de la transaction SM30 si vous disposez des autorisations nécessaires dans l'environnement QA. - AmNoOne



2 commentaires

SAP a bloqué l'édition via SE16n pour une très bonne raison: c'est une faille de sécurité massive. C'est la manière correcte de modifier une table personnalisée.


Oui, c'est la bonne manière. Malheureusement, la question était différente. Il n'a pas demandé la bonne manière (via sm30) mais comment faire de la triche (comme & SAP_EDIT).



6
votes

Il y a une astuce si vous avez des autorisations de débogage. En gros, vous entrez dans SE16n et entrez en mode débogage avec / h. Là, vous devez changer deux variables (GD-SAPEDIT et GD-EDIT) en "X" et voilà, vous pouvez maintenant déclencher le chaos sur la base de données.

Pour une procédure détaillée, cliquez sur ici

Je dois mentionner que cela ne devrait pas être fait régulièrement, car vous pouvez vraiment gâcher certaines choses. (été là, fait ça)


0 commentaires

3
votes

Je saisis habituellement & SAP_EDIT lorsque je suis dans T CODE se16n et qu'il est alors possible d'éditer les données directement sur la base de données.


1 commentaires